Abstract
Dependable communication capabilities, effective opportunistic resource allocation and information Dissemination strategy are amongst the most important technical requirements for the tactical Information Dissemination Management system (IDM-T). This paper introduces a mobile agent-based architecture that supports both point-to-point messaging and hierarchical data-streaming. The opportunistic resource allocation and monitoring, the decision -making and information dissemination policy are handled by distributed coordination algorithms. In this paper a formal description mechanism is given and a demo system for approval of the given architecture is implemented also.
